Treat The FA Cup With Respect.

Monday, 22 December 08, 07:53 AM · Comments(3)

When all things are considered I suppose yesterday's 1-1 draw with Liverpool was about as good as we could wish for. With Cesc getting injured in the first half and Adebayor getting sent off after more or less an hour we have to be happy that at least we didn't lose. It means we go into Friday's game at Villa 3 points behind them and a win would be great but we must avoid a defeat at all costs. I still maintain that we are out of the hunt for the league and I want the boss to treat the FA Cup with the utmost respect in January as it is our main hope of a trophy. We need Villa to start feeling the pressure of being in 4th place and put a good run together from here on in. At least we are 4 league games unbeaten at the moment and that is something to build on.

As for the Liverpool match I didn't think it was a particularly good game but we were doing well enough until they equalised and then we seemed to lose confidience. We could have gone behind and when Adebayor got sent off I was really worried. However the 10 remaining players stepped up to the plate and performed very well. It was good to see a couple of players take yellow cards for being professional and bringing their man down when they were beaten. To be honest I don't think Liverpool really went for the game when we had 10 men and they seemed happy enough with a draw. I was delighted that RVP scored with his chocolate leg again as he did against Chelsea. I did say yesterday that I thought he might do just that. I thought that Diaby overdid it almost every time he got the ball. You can see teams are using 2 or 3 players to tackle him when he has it as they know he won't pass and they will win it off him.

As we stand there is no definite word on when Cesc will be back from his injury but the club have said there will be word on the web site tomorrow afternoon. Let's keep our fingers crossed that it's only 2 or 3 weeks as we need our captain in the side. Adebayor doesn't think he should have been sent off as he reckons he went in to protect the ball and the player made a meal of it. However once you are on a yellow card you have to be carefull, especially when the referee doesn't actually understand the game. I can see why the referee sent him off even though I do think that it was harsh. We won't have him for the trip to Villa on Friday which means that Bendtner will probably play. God help us !
